What is Andean Precious Metals Days Sales Outstanding?

Andean Precious Metals's average Accounts Receivable for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was C$0.4 Mil. Andean Precious Metals's Revenue for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was C$65.5 Mil. Hence, Andean Precious Metals's Days Sales Outstanding for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was 0.54.

Andean Precious Metals Days Sales Outstanding Calculation

Days Sales Outstanding measures the average number of days that a company takes to collect revenue after a sale has been made. It is a financial ratio that illustrates how well a company's Accounts Receivable are being managed.

Accounts Receivable can be measured by Days Sales Outstanding.

Andean Precious Metals's Days Sales Outstanding for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Days Sales Outstanding (A: Dec. 2023 )
=Average Accounts Receivable /Revenue*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2022 ) + Accounts Receivable (A: Dec. 2023 )) / count ) / Revenue (A: Dec. 2023 )*Days in Period
=( (0.269 + 0.385) / 2 ) / 168.135*365
=0.327 / 168.135*365
=0.71

Andean Precious Metals (TSXV:APM) Business Description

Andean Precious Metals Corp is a Canadian-listed, growth-focused precious metals producer operating in Bolivia and the United States. The Company is engaged in the exploration, exploitation, treatment, refining and commercialization of dore bars containing silver and gold, which it extracts from its mining rights and through purchased third-party material.
